As San Francisco and Silicon Valley continue to have supply-and-demand issues and skyrocketing rents, people are looking for a more affordable, less packed area to settle down in. “San Mateo County is quickly becoming the new hot location for tech companies to land, grow and expand,” says Mike Moran, managing principal in the Burlingame office of Cassidy Turley. “If you look at the venture capital money invested in new companies, the large portion of the newly distributed funding is going to San Mateo County companies. We’re going to see lots of activity from companies looking for modern space. San Mateo County has less congestion, no parking costs and significantly more housing alternatives compared to San Francisco.”
